A daycare is a licensed facility or home-based program that provides care, supervision, and early education for young children during the day.

Daycares typically serve children from infancy through preschool age, with some also offering programs for school-aged children.

Requirements vary by location but generally include staff qualifications, child-to-staff ratios, safety standards, and health regulations.
